Warning
About Charging
   Do not use the included charging cable for uses other than 
charging Electronic Pen.
Doing so may result in heating, combustion or damage.
About Charger
   Keep the clamper and screws out of reach of children to prevent 
swallowing.
Please seek medical attention immediately if you suspect a child has 
• 
swallowed the clamper and/or screws.
Caution
  Always keep the Charger in a cool, dry place.
Failure to do so may cause fi re or electric shock.
   Do not bring magnetically susceptible objects (e.g. cash card, 
passbook) close to the charger
The magnetic line from the charger may make magnetically susceptible 
objects unusable.

FCC and IC STATEMENT
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B 
digital device, pursuant to Part 18 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to 
prov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. 
This equ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not 
install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ference 
to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not 
occ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to 
rad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off 
and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the 
following measures:
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
• 
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
• 
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which 
• 
the receiver is connected.
Consult the Panasonic Service Center or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
• 
FCC Caution: To assure continued compliance, follow the attached installation 
instructions and use only shielded interface cable when connecting to computer or 
peripheral devices. Any changes or modifi cations not expressly approved by Panasonic 
Corp. of North America could void the user’s authority to operate this device.

Information for Users on Collection and Disposal of Old 
Equipment
These symbols on the products, packaging, and/or accompanying 
documents mean that used electrical and electronic products and 
batteries should not be mixed with general household waste. 
For proper treatment, recovery and recycling of old 
products, please take them to applicable collection points, 
in accordance with your national legislation and the 
Directives 2002/96/EC and 2006/66/EC.
By disposing of these products correctly, you will help to save 
valuable resources and prevent any potential negative effects 
on human health and the environment which could otherwise 
arise from inappropriate waste handling.
For more information about collection and recycling of 
old products, please contact your local municipality, your 
waste disposal service or the point of sale where you 
purchased the items.
Penalties may be applicable for incorrect disposal of this 
waste, in accordance with national legislation.
